I Spy with My Little Green Eye…
Clever idea from The Muddy Princess. Turn your stickers into “I Spy” boards.
#elemchat #spedchat #Ispy #freebie
I can see lots of uses for this in the classroom, especially if you have number, letter, and word stickers to add to it. The Muddy Princess put hers in a page protector but I would probably make a few copies and laminate. Good for a small group activity.
I’m sure kids would enjoy making these for each other too. It might be fun for them to collect stickers that normally go onto their papers and put them on their own I Spy board. They could even write the list of what to look for.
Super center idea. Find out more from The Muddy Princess.
Here’s a fun little Halloween I Spy game focusing on beginning sounds.
